Family Business Advisor

A family business advisor is a professional who specializes in providing guidance and support to family-owned businesses. These advisors understand the unique dynamics and challenges that arise when family members are involved in running a business together.

Roles and Responsibilities

Family business advisors play a crucial role in helping family-owned businesses navigate complex issues and make informed decisions. Their responsibilities may include:

  • Succession Planning: Assisting with the transition of leadership and ownership from one generation to the next, ensuring a smooth and well-planned process.
  • Conflict Resolution: Mediating conflicts that may arise between family members, helping to maintain harmony and effective communication within the business.
  • Governance and Structure: Advising on the development of governance structures, such as family councils or boards, to establish clear decision-making processes and accountability.
  • Strategic Planning: Collaborating with family members to develop long-term strategies and goals for the business, taking into account both family and business objectives.
  • Financial Management: Providing guidance on financial matters, including budgeting, cash flow management, and investment decisions.
  • Professional Development: Offering educational programs and resources to enhance the skills and knowledge of family members involved in the business.
  • Family Dynamics: Understanding and addressing the unique dynamics and relationships within the family, ensuring that personal and business interests are aligned.

Benefits of Hiring a Family Business Advisor

Engaging a family business advisor can bring several benefits to a family-owned business, including:

  • Expertise: Advisors have specialized knowledge and experience in working with family businesses, providing valuable insights and guidance.
  • Objective Perspective: Advisors can offer an unbiased viewpoint, helping to facilitate objective decision-making and minimize conflicts.
  • Conflict Resolution: Advisors are skilled in managing and resolving conflicts, fostering open communication and maintaining family harmony.
  • Succession Planning: Advisors can assist in developing and implementing a comprehensive succession plan, ensuring a smooth transition of leadership and ownership.
  • Long-Term Sustainability: By helping to establish effective governance structures and strategic plans, advisors contribute to the long-term success and sustainability of the business.
In summary, a family business advisor is a professional who provides specialized guidance and support to family-owned businesses, helping them navigate the unique challenges and dynamics that arise within such enterprises. Their expertise and objective perspective can contribute to the success and sustainability of the business, while also maintaining family harmony and facilitating smooth transitions.
